I finally completed working on Reputation a few days ago.
While I was working on it, I kept an eye on my expertise, hoping I wouldn't run out before hitting Tier5 on all 3.
After reaching T5, I went through the unlocks and started searching for the items I wished to acquire.
Two items and no more expertise!
I managed to get another one by doing some random enemy encounters and a little doffing, but the rate of return by acquisition is too slow.
And then I started to wonder, why I don't have any expertise?
Did I do something wrong?
My main characters have over around 4million expertise each.
No idea where they got it, but I have a feeling that maxing every single field of Doffing and taking two or 3 of those fields to the cap (that's greater then maxing) had something to do with it.
But I won't be doing that again, it's not very interesting after you've done it for over a year solid.
And now I'm understandly concerned about the upcoming Voth Reputation.
Without expertise, I won't be able to do the Reputation!
Does anyone have any suggestions as to how to get massive amounts of expertise?
Preferably something simple that doesn't involve hours of gameplay.
And I'd prefer to avoid mission replay, since I've really gotten tired of doing the same old story missions over and over again.
I've done that so much already for various reasons, I don't do missions now unless I get a limited time reward or something else special to justify the effort.
